What is the Pomodoro Technique?

Created by Francesco Cirillo in the late 1980s, the Pomodoro Technique is based on a straightforward principle: break down your work into short, focused intervals, separated by short breaks. Each interval is called a "Pomodoro," named after the tomato-shaped kitchen timer Cirillo used.

The core rules are simple:

  1. Choose a task you need to complete.
  2. Set a 25-minute timer for a focused work session. During this time, you should concentrate on nothing but your task.
  3. When the timer rings, take a 5-minute short break.
  4. After completing four (4) consecutive Pomodoro sessions, take a longer 15 to 30-minute break.
  5. After your long break, start the cycle again.

This method keeps your mind fresh and helps prevent burnout, allowing you to sustain focus for longer periods.

How to Use Our Advanced Pomodoro Timer

Our tool is designed to make this technique seamless and effective. It's a modern, powerful, and easy-to-use tool with all the features you need. Here is a step-by-step guide on how to get started:

1. Customize Your Times

  • Before you start, you have the flexibility to set your own work and break times.
  • Use the input fields for "Work," "Short Break," and "Long Break" to adjust the minutes according to your preference. The default settings are 25, 5, and 15 minutes, which are the standard for the Pomodoro Technique.

2. Start the Timer

  • When you are ready to begin a task, simply click the "Start" button.
  • The countdown will begin, and the circular progress bar will start to move, giving you a clear visual indication of your remaining time.
  • The display will show a message like "Time to Work!" to keep you in the right mindset.

3. Take a Break

  • Once the work session is complete, a sound will play, and the timer will automatically switch to your designated break time.
  • A message like "Short Break!" will appear. This is your cue to step away from your work. Stand up, stretch, grab a glass of water, or simply rest your eyes.

4. Track Your Sessions

  • The "Session: 0/4" counter below the timer will help you keep track of your progress.
  • After each successful work session, the counter will advance. For example, after your first work session, it will show "Session: 1/4."
  • Once you complete four sessions, the timer will automatically start the "Long Break" you configured.

5. Pause and Reset

  • Life happens, and sometimes you need to interrupt a session. You can "Pause" the timer at any time and resume it later.
  • To end the current cycle and start fresh, simply click the "Reset" button. This will take you back to your initial settings.

The Benefits of Using This Tool

Using this modern Pomodoro Timer is not just about keeping time; it's about transforming your work habits. Here are some of the key benefits:

  • Improved Focus: The 25-minute intervals train your brain to concentrate on a single task, reducing distractions.
  • Reduced Burnout: The regular breaks ensure you don't overwork yourself, helping you maintain energy and motivation throughout the day.
  • Better Time Estimation: By tracking your Pomodoro sessions, you'll get a more accurate idea of how long tasks actually take.
  • Enhanced Motivation: Completing each session provides a small sense of accomplishment, which encourages you to keep going.

Pro Tips to Get the Most Out of Your Timer

To get the best results from this tool, remember to follow these simple tips:

  • Eliminate Distractions: Before you start a session, put your phone on silent, close unnecessary browser tabs, and let others know you're in a focused work period.
  • Be Consistent: Try to use this technique consistently every day. Over time, it will become a powerful habit that boosts your overall productivity.
  • Stay Flexible: Don't be afraid to adjust. If a task is almost done when the timer goes off, finish it. The goal is to get work done effectively, not to be a slave to the clock.
